"A CMS that can meet your simple needs and your complex needs"
4/5
What do you like best about Ingeniux?

I like that the CMS can be setup as complex and as simple as needed. For example, we have a couple instances of the CMS running. Our main instance needs to complex with a couple dozen schemas. Another instance we have setup just has a few schemas and basic code.

I also like the architecture of the CMS where the design side and the web side are separated so If we need to take the CMS side down for maintenance we can still keep the website still up and reduce any downtime to the website.

Support is huge for us. We feel confident when working with support to resolve our issues. Review collected by and hosted on G2.com.

What do you dislike about Ingeniux?

Documentation. Sometimes the documentation can be lacking. Review collected by and hosted on G2.com.

"A decent and responsive system"
3.5/5
What do you like best about Ingeniux?

I like that Ingeniux works as a headless and decoupled CMS. It really gives us the ability to work in the manner that we'd need depending on the project. I also like that we have a lot of flexibility to build custom apps within Ingeniux for additional functionality. Review collected by and hosted on G2.com.

What do you dislike about Ingeniux?

We've had troubles with the nature of the support that is provided by default. Generally would be good for average users i.e. content authors, but not as high level as is needed for developers. Review collected by and hosted on G2.com.

"Incredibly disappointing relationship"
0.5/5
What do you like best about Ingeniux?

As a Content Management System, Ingeniux makes it quite easy for users to edit content. If a user has a decent understanding of HTML, they will feel very comfortable in the system.

The organization of pages is quite similar to navigating any digital file system, so this will also feel familiar to users. Review collected by and hosted on G2.com.

What do you dislike about Ingeniux?

Ingeniux has been a disaster for my organization. There are many changes we cannot make ourselves and have to file support tickets with the corporate support team to have these changes made. These changes are not only incredibly expensive, but also require us to spend hours attempting to contact the company. We have gotten to points where we had to contact the CEO directly because our account managers on the Ingeniux team simply would not respond to our inquiries or phone calls.
